源MAC地址和源IP地址如何计算?
时间: 2023-12-26 12:04:00 浏览: 199
源MAC地址是由网卡厂商预先分配的,通常以十六进制表示,由6个字节组成,前三个字节是厂商的唯一标识号,后三个字节是厂商分配的序列号。在网络层,源IP地址是由网络管理员配置的,通常以点分十进制表示,由4个字节组成,每个字节的取值范围是0-255。计算源MAC地址和源IP地址的过程通常由操作系统或网络设备完成,用户不需要手动计算。
相关问题
(1)从ip地址来看这个数据包是从哪一台主机发往哪一台主机的? (2)试分析目的MAC地址和目的IP地址是否对应同一主机? (3)试分析源MAC地址和源IP地址是否对应同一主机? (4)如果不对应试分析原因是什么?
1. 很抱歉,作为AI语言模型的我无法获取网络数据包信息,无法回答此问题。
2. 同样地,我无法回答此问题,因为无法获取网络数据包信息来进行分析。
3. 我也无法回答此问题,因为无法获取网络数据包信息来进行分析。
4. 如果源MAC地址和源IP地址不对应,可能是因为主机的网络配置出现问题,或者被攻击者进行了欺骗攻击伪造了数据包的源地址,或者使用了虚假的IP地址来进行欺诈行为等等。建议进行更深入的网络分析以确定原因。
如何在局域网内查询源IP地址和源MAC地址是否对应
在局域网内查询源IP地址和源MAC地址是否对应通常涉及到网络设备的数据包分析。以下是在Windows环境下通过命令行进行简单查看的一个例子:
1. **使用ping命令**:你可以使用`ping`命令测试两个设备之间的连通性,并查看发送数据包的源IP和源MAC(通常在"Reply from"部分显示为硬件地址)。例如:
```
ping -a <目标IP>
```
`-a`选项会显示IP包的发送者的真实MAC地址。
2. **Wireshark抓包工具**:如果需要更详细的信息,可以使用专业的网络监控工具如Wireshark(Windows上可能是Wireshark for Windows)。打开软件,选择捕捉模式,过滤出指定的IP地址,然后查看捕获的TCP或UDP数据包,其中包含源IP和源MAC信息。
3. **交换机或路由器日志**:如果你有访问权限,一些高级网络设备(如路由器或交换机)的日志可能会记录这样的信息,但通常只对管理员开放。
请注意,不是所有设备或操作系统都允许直接查看源IP和MAC地址的映射关系,这通常涉及网络安全设置和隐私保护。此外,在企业环境中,这种信息可能受到严格的控制。
阅读全文